Output 61aeaa35de54c554905aebdc9d74a076d0d91fadafc18cf9292efe6db5604112:14
- value
- 515326
- script pubkey
- OP_0 OP_PUSHBYTES_20 becfca59711650b7b25ebe1aadf0b331c3468471
- address
- bc1qhm8u5kt3zegt0vj7hcd2mu9nx8p5dpr3pfsqzu
- transaction
- 61aeaa35de54c554905aebdc9d74a076d0d91fadafc18cf9292efe6db5604112